Jessica,
 
 
You mention that you saw 2 Hermit Thrushes at Black Hill yesterday. How  sure 
of this sighting are you? Hermit Thrushes don't usually show up here in  
Montgomery County until late September. Could they have been Veeries, which  breed 
here locally in mature deciduous stream valleys,
 
How did you determine them to be Hermit Thrushes?
